Torquay is a picturesque town located in the Surf Coast Shire of Victoria, Australia. Known for its stunning beaches and as the gateway to the Great Ocean Road, it offers a perfect blend of natural beauty and relaxed coastal living. The town is a popular destination for surfers, with its renowned surf beaches drawing enthusiasts from around the world. Visitors can enjoy a variety of outdoor activities, from beach lounging to exploring the nearby coastal attractions like Point Danger and Zeally Bay. With its close proximity to Geelong, Torquay serves as an accessible and inviting seaside escape.

Surfing Spots

Torquay is famous for its surf beaches, including Bells Beach, a must-visit for surfers.

Great Ocean Road

Start your journey on the Great Ocean Road from Torquay for breathtaking coastal views.
